> Memory usage on executors increased drastically for a complex query with 
> large number of addition operations

> With the [recent changes|https://github.com/apache/spark/pull/37851]  in the 
> expression canonicalization, a complex query with a large number of Add 
> operations ends up consuming 10x more memory on the executors.
> The reason for this issue is that with the new changes the canonicalization 
> process ends up generating lot of intermediate objects, especially for 
> complex queries with a large number of commutative operators. In this 
> specific case, a heap histogram analysis shows that a large number of Add 
> objects use the extra memory.
> This issue does not happen before PR 
> [#37851.|https://github.com/apache/spark/pull/37851]
> The high memory usage causes the executors to lose heartbeat signals and 
> results in task failures.
